Tahsan Rahman Khan is a Bangladeshi model, actor, singer, composer, and songwriter. He also serves as a professor at BRAC University in Dhaka. He is credited with composing Alo Alo, which has become one of the most famous songs in Bangladesh. A multi-talented personality, Tahsan Rahman Khan has also appeared as a judge at popular events like Miss Universe Bangladesh.

Popular Bangladeshi singer Runa Laila began her career as a Pakistani film singer. She later released some of the biggest hits of the Bengali and Hindi music scene, such as Shaadher Lau. The Bangladesh National Film Award winner is also a Guinness record holder for recording 30 songs in 3 days.

Bangladeshi singer-songwriter James, also known to his fans as Guru, is the lead vocalist of the rock band Nagar Baul. He has also performed Hindi tracks for films such as Life in a... Metro and Gangster. A talented photographer, he has also contributed to many of his album covers.

Ayub Bachchu was a Bangladeshi singer, songwriter, guitarist, and composer. A rockstar, Bachchu is credited with founding one of the most popular and successful Bangladeshi bands of all time, Love Runs Blind. A pioneer of Bangladeshi Pop music, Bachchu is also counted among the greatest Bangladeshi singers of all time. In 2017, he received the Tele Cine Lifetime Achievement Award.

Andrew Kishore was a Bangladeshi playback singer who sang over 15000 songs, including many iconic tracks such as Achhe Baki Olpo and Jiboner Golpo. One of the most popular and celebrated playback singers in the history of Bangladesh music industry, Andrew Kishore received the prestigious Bangladesh National Film Award under the Best Male Playback Singer category on eight occasions.

Momtaz Begum is a Bangladeshi politician and folk singer. Nicknamed The Music Queen, Begum has recorded over 700 albums and has won the prestigious Bangladesh National Film Award under the Best Female Playback Singer category on three occasions. Momtaz Begum is also a noted philanthropist; she has established the Momtaz Eye Hospital in Joymontop in memory of her father.

Shafin Ahmed is a Bangladeshi singer-songwriter, rock bassist, record producer, and politician. He is best known for his role as the leader of the popular rock band Miles, where he is the lead singer, bassist, and songwriter. Miles, which was formed in 1979, is regarded as a pioneering rock band in Bangladesh.

Azam Khan was a Bangladeshi singer, record producer, and songwriter. He is best remembered as the lead singer of a pop-rock band named Uccharon. Counted among the greatest artists in Bangladeshi popular music history, Khan was honored with the Ekushe Padak posthumously in 2019. His contribution to music also earned him the nicknames, The Rock Guru and The Pop Samrat.

Shah Abdul Karim was a Bangladeshi Baul musician whose contribution to music earned him the prestigious Ekushey Padak in 2001. Shah Abdul Karim referred to his work as Baul Gaan and is often counted among the greatest Baul musicians of all time.
